Difference between revisions of "Widget:Curve"
m (added width and height) |
m (added curve condition) |
||
Line 8: | Line 8: | ||
<nowiki>{{#widget:</nowiki>{{PAGENAME}}<nowiki> | <nowiki>{{#widget:</nowiki>{{PAGENAME}}<nowiki> | ||
− | |width= | + | |width=100px |
− | |height= | + | |height=2em |
− | | | + | |up |
}}</nowiki> | }}</nowiki> | ||
This will give the following result:<br/> | This will give the following result:<br/> | ||
{{#widget:{{PAGENAME}} | {{#widget:{{PAGENAME}} | ||
− | |width= | + | |width=100px |
− | |height= | + | |height=2em |
− | | | + | |up |
}}<br/> | }}<br/> | ||
+ | For a downward curve, use down; for both, don't use it at all | ||
== Copy to your site == | == Copy to your site == | ||
To use this widget on your site, just install [http://www.mediawiki.org/wiki/Extension:Widgets MediaWiki Widgets extension] and copy [{{fullurl:{{FULLPAGENAME}}|action=edit}} full source code] of this page to your wiki as '''{{FULLPAGENAME}}''' article. | To use this widget on your site, just install [http://www.mediawiki.org/wiki/Extension:Widgets MediaWiki Widgets extension] and copy [{{fullurl:{{FULLPAGENAME}}|action=edit}} full source code] of this page to your wiki as '''{{FULLPAGENAME}}''' article. | ||
Line 25: | Line 26: | ||
</noinclude><includeonly> | </noinclude><includeonly> | ||
<svg viewBox="0 0 200 50" xmlns="http://www.w3.org/2000/svg" style="width:<!--{$width|escape:html|default:auto}-->;height:<!--{$height|escape:html|default:auto}-->;" preserveAspectRatio="none"> | <svg viewBox="0 0 200 50" xmlns="http://www.w3.org/2000/svg" style="width:<!--{$width|escape:html|default:auto}-->;height:<!--{$height|escape:html|default:auto}-->;" preserveAspectRatio="none"> | ||
+ | <!--{if !isset($up)}--> | ||
<path d="M0 0 C 100 0, 100 50, 200 50" stroke="black" fill="transparent"></path> | <path d="M0 0 C 100 0, 100 50, 200 50" stroke="black" fill="transparent"></path> | ||
+ | <!--{if !isset($down)}--> | ||
<path d="M0 50 C 100 50, 100 0, 200 0" stroke="black" fill="transparent"></path> | <path d="M0 50 C 100 50, 100 0, 200 0" stroke="black" fill="transparent"></path> | ||
+ | <!--{/if}--> | ||
</svg> | </svg> | ||
<includeonly> | <includeonly> |
Revision as of 14:56, 6 April 2018
This widget creates an SVG curve.
Created by xopr
Using this widget
To insert this widget, use the following code:
{{#widget:Curve |width=100px |height=2em |up }}
This will give the following result:
For a downward curve, use down; for both, don't use it at all
Copy to your site
To use this widget on your site, just install MediaWiki Widgets extension and copy full source code of this page to your wiki as Widget:Curve article.